How to fill out patient demographics - office

How to fill out patient demographics - office
01
Start by gathering all necessary information about the patient, such as their name, date of birth, gender, address, contact number, and insurance details.
02
Open the patient demographics form in your office's electronic health record (EHR) system or obtain a paper form if applicable.
03
Begin filling out the form by entering the patient's full legal name in the designated field.
04
Provide the patient's date of birth using the specified format (e.g., MM/DD/YYYY).
05
Select the patient's gender from the available options (e.g., male, female, other).
06
Enter the patient's complete address, including street address, city, state/province, and ZIP/postal code.
07
Include the patient's primary contact number, preferably a mobile or home phone number.
08
If the patient has insurance coverage, input the insurance company's name, policy number, and any other relevant details.
09
Review the filled-out demographics form for accuracy and make any necessary corrections.
10
Save the completed patient demographics form in the EHR system or file it securely if using a paper-based system.
Who needs patient demographics - office?
01
Any healthcare facility or medical office that treats patients requires patient demographics.
02
This information is essential for identification, communication, and record-keeping purposes.
03
Receptionists, nurses, doctors, and other healthcare professionals regularly handle patient demographics to ensure appropriate care and billing practices.
04
Insurance companies and billing departments also need patient demographics to process claims and manage payments.
05
In summary, patient demographics are necessary for both administrative and clinical purposes in any healthcare setting.

What is patient demographics - office?
Patient demographics - office refers to the collection of information about patients that is typically kept on file at a medical office. This information may include details such as age, gender, ethnicity, address, contact information, and insurance coverage.
Who is required to file patient demographics - office?
Medical staff, receptionists, or administrative personnel at a medical office are typically responsible for filing patient demographics.
How to fill out patient demographics - office?
Patient demographics - office can be filled out by gathering the necessary information from patients during their initial visit or updating their information during follow-up appointments. This information is then entered into the office's electronic medical records system.
What is the purpose of patient demographics - office?
The purpose of patient demographics - office is to keep accurate and up-to-date information about patients for administrative, billing, and healthcare purposes.
What information must be reported on patient demographics - office?
Information that must be reported on patient demographics - office typically includes the patient's name, date of birth, gender, address, phone number, insurance information, emergency contact, and primary care physician.
